Russia has attacked the Dnipropetrovsk region nearly 30 times, leaving four people wounded and causing significant damage
Throughout the day on March 29, Russian forces carried out nearly 30 attacks on the Dnipropetrovsk region. Four people were wounded as a result of the shelling, and significant damage to residential and civilian infrastructure was reported.
This was reported by the Dnipropetrovsk Regional Military Administration on Telegram.
The Nikopol district was hit hardest—the district center, as well as the Pokrovska and Marganetska communities, came under fire. One private home was destroyed there, and another 15 were damaged. An administrative building, high-rise buildings, farm structures, solar panels, garages, and cars were damaged.
“Three people were injured. A 58-year-old man was hospitalized in moderate condition. A 60-year-old woman and a 66-year-old man will receive outpatient treatment,” the Regional State Administration noted.
In the Kryvyi Rih region, Russian forces shelled the communities of Kryvyi Rih, Zelenodolsk, and Sofiivka—a business facility was damaged.
In the Mezhivska community of the Synelnykivskyi district, a car was destroyed and a residential building was damaged.
“A 23-year-old woman who was wounded will receive outpatient treatment,” the regional administration added.
